PUTRAJAYA, Feb. 3 -- Minister of Transport Anthony Loke said he will be inspecting the full length of the MRT Putrajaya Line (MRT2) in a test run next week.

Loke said the trial run on Tuesday was part of the final phase of testing for the line that was under the regulation of Land Transport Agency (Apad).

"Next Tuesday, I will, together with Ministry of Transport personnel and the media, board a train from Putrajaya Sentral station to Kwasa Damansara.

"Please spend a few hours for the programme, it will take about an hour ride in between the station and we will have one stop in Titiwangsa station," he told a press conference after the Chinese New Year celebration at the Transport Ministry headquarters today.
